A channel strut or tube strut is braced against a structural steel beam flange using a 1-1/2 inch by 1-1/2 inch by 10 gauge angle and power-driven anchors. The assembly is secured with 0.157-inch diameter power-driven anchors with a 1-inch embedment complying with ICC/ES No. 2184, placed tight to the clip or structure. The channel strut variation utilizes cut and bent flanges, while option 1 connects the tube strut using two number 10 sheet metal screws.
